YEREAV (Tert.am) — Armenia’s Commission on Ethics of High-Ranking Officials has published the property reports and income statements of high-ranking officials and their relatives.

According to the official report, as of the date of his appointment Minister of Finance Gagik Khachatryan declared AMD 269,000,000 (USD$ 561,515.98) and US $ 1,970,000. His wife Laura Yefremyan declared even more, about AMD 180,000,000 (US$ 375,735.60) and USD 2,745,000.

The second richest minister is Minister of Nature Protection Aramais Grigoryan AMD 810,600,425 (US USD 1,692,063.54), RUB 300,000 and USD 776,000. His wife Alisa Grigoryan declared AMD 300,630,945 (USD 627,543.05) in 2013.

The third richest minister is Armenia’s Minister of Transport and Communication Gagik Beglaryan. According to his property reform and income statement for 2013, he had US $92,000 and AMD 535,408,000 (USD 1,117,621.37). His wife Nune Nikolyan declared about AMD 33,700,000 (USD 70,346.05).

Minister of Justice Hovhannes Manukyan declared about AMD 359,000,000 (US $749,121.26).

Minister of Agriculture Sergo Karapetyan declared US $81,200, €75,120 and AMD 174,950,385 (US $365,041.42).

Minister of Diaspora Hranush Hakobyan has a declared income of AMD 51 million (US $26,688) and €21,827; her total registered assets amount to US $56,000.

As for the minister of health, Armen Muradyan, he has declared AMD 14 million and US $48,000 (total: above US $77,000).

The foreign minister, Edward Nalbandian had registered assets of €49,800 and US $140,000 as of his reappointment date in 2014.

Minister of Labor and Social Affairs Artem Asatryan declared AMD 30,000,000 in 2014 (over US $62,596).

Minister of Energy and Natural Resources Yervand Zakharyan was the tenth, with declared assets of AMD 29,800,000 ($6 2,183)

Armen Yeritsyan, the minister of territorial administration and emergencies, declared 25,000,000 (US $52,162) being appointed to post.

Minister of Economy Karen Cshmarityan has declared AMD 550,000 ($1,147), €37,000 and $1,200.

Minister of Education and Science Armen Ashotyan did not submit any income declaration last year; his 2013 declaration reveals a registered income of 18,000,000 (US $37,573).

Some 16,000,000 Drams ($33,398) are registered in Defense Minister Seyran Ohanyan’s declaration.

Exactly the same amount was declared by David Harutyunyan, the chief of the Government staff (AMD 6,500,000 or US $13,568 plus US $20,000)

Minister of Sport and Youth Affairs Gabriel Ghazaryan has declared AMD 5,000,000 and US $14,000.

Minister of Urban Development Narek Sargsyan comes next, with a registered income of AMD 11,500,000 ($ 7,000,000), $6,000 and €3,500 as of the date of being appointed to office.

The minister of culture, Hasmik Poghosyan, has declared AMD 4 million (US $8,349).

The lowest appear to be the assets of Vache Gabrielyan, the minister of international economic integration and reforms. His declaration reveals a registered income of 1,900,000 (US $4,000)
